win7 java 访问centos redis 过程问题处理


第一步:Windows 开启Telnet服务

      Windows使用telnet远程登录和控制VMware虚拟机中的Linux系   统:http://blog.csdn.net/tongyuehong137/article/details/45147003


第二步:将redis.conf 配置文件默认127.0.0.1 换成 真实的局域ip,比如:192.168.159.128


第三步:修改centos的iptables  放开redis端口6379

vi  /etc/sysconfig/iptables

添加   -A INPUT -m state --state NEW -m tcp -p tcp --dport 6379 -j ACCEPT


第四步:重启iptables

iptables 所在目录 /etc/sysconfig/iptables

service iptables status 查看iptables状态
service iptables restart iptables服务重启
service iptables stop iptables服务禁用 


第五步:dos:telnet 192.168.159.128 6379  验证通过


第六步:配置pom工程配置文件

#IP
redis1.ip=192.168.159.128
#Port
redis1.port=6379
#password
redis.password=root

注意设置redis密码,讲reids.conf文件的#requirepass foobared  改成  requirepass root


重启service redis restart 以下错误:

Could not connect to Redis at 127.0.0.1:6379: Connection refused
Could not connect to Redis at 127.0.0.1:6379: Connection refused

说明修改redis.conf默认127.0.0.1没有停止or kill pid,因此你要ps -A 找到 redis server 的pid  将她给kill掉即可

再重启


客户端访问: redis-cli -h 192.168.159.128 -p 6379 -a root

192.168.159.128:6379>

访问成功



第八步:运行你的pom工程

SLF4J: See http://www.slf4j.org/codes.html#StaticLoggerBinder for further details.
数据库查询被执行.....

数据库删除被执行.....
true


数据已入redis   运行成功!



参考:

http://www.2cto.com/database/201507/419799.html

http://www.cnblogs.com/lunhui/p/5863949.html

http://blog.csdn.net/zyz511919766/article/details/42268219



     

posted @ 2016-11-20 02:18  172257861  阅读(92)  评论(0编辑  收藏  举报